Sigourney Weaver Returning For More AVATAR Sequels - But NOT As Augustine!


I had anticipated a twist in how Sigourney Weaver would be brought back to life in the sequels - this is sci-fi after all, so why not a different character? It makes sense. Perhaps a part of Ewya (the Na'vi "God" of Pandora)? Perhaps representing Ewya? Hmmm.

The news is exciting as it kind of delineates official communication about the AVATAR sequels from Cameron and the studio. The statement was made by Cameron and 20th Century Fox Monday.

Anyway, here's what James Cameron had to say bringing this to light:
"Sigourney and I have a long creative history, dating back to 1985 when we made ‘Aliens. We’re good friends who’ve always worked well together, so it just feels right that she’s coming back for the Avatar sequels. Her character of Grace Augustine, as fans know, died in the first movie, so she’s playing a different and in many ways more challenging character in the upcoming films. We’re both looking forward to this new creative challenge, the latest chapter in our long and continuing collaboration." 

Yes, Cameron said sequels - plural. Weaver will be playing this new character through at least 2 of the 3 upcoming movies it seems.
